What splitting in blackjack means is that when your hand consists of two cards with similar value, you can split them by placing additional bet, creating two hands that will be played separately. The option to split is of enormous value; if it’s used wisely of course.

Before we explain what does 2 aces mean in blackjack, let’s check out the basic blackjack rules. The goal of the game is to make a hand better than the dealer’s without going bust. This means that you need to avoid getting a total over 21, using the key game mechanics are “hit” and “stand”. Players start with two cards and so does the dealer, but the croupier’s second card is hidden until the end of the game.

In both American and European blackjack the value of face cards is 10, while aces count for 1 or 11. When playing blackjack online, you are paid 1.5 for the stakes if you get an ace and a 10-valued card from the start. When you learn how to play blackjack, you find out that you can request as many cards as you like. The dealer, however, must stand at 17 and can’t use the special game mechanics.

Players can split pairs or double down, so their bet is doubled, but they only get one more card. Usually it depends how many times can you split in blackjack. Some casinos allow to split cards only once, while others up to maximum three times or even unlimited splits are allowed. When it comes to splitting Aces there usually are specific rules.
